Pukapuka is a coral atoll in the Cook Islands in the Pacific Ocean, with three small islets threaded on a reef that encloses a beautifully clear lagoon. It is the most remote island of the Cook Islands, situated about 1140 kilometres northwest of Rarotonga. It is a triangular atoll with three islets comprising little more than 3 square kilometres of land area. On this small island an ancient culture and distinct language has been maintained over many centuries. Pukapuka's closest prehistoric associations appear to be with Samoa and other islands to the west. The traditional name for the atoll was Te Ulu-o-Te-Watu ('the head of the stone'), and the northern islet where the people normally reside is affectionately known as Wale (Home). Great concept. I always felt that the Pacific Theater of WWII gave birth to the tiki culture that we have been enjoying ever since. The returning sailors and airman brought home souvenirs and stories of paradise that fueled the fantasy of exotic islands. So I think the military and tiki themes go hand in hand.
